Malaysian education is a fascinating melting pot. It’s a system that tries to juggle three different language streams, national unity goals, and the high-pressure demands of exam-oriented academia, all while making sure students have time to clean the school ditch (more on that later).

To get into a school like Royal Military College or Science Muar is to have your life trajectory permanently altered. These schools are high-pressure, high-discipline environments. Students wake up at 5:00 AM for morning prayers, attend class until 3:00 PM, sports until 6:00 PM, and self-study ( ulangkaji ) until 11:00 PM. These students are the cream of the crop. They speak Bahasa Baku (Standard Malay) perfectly and are destined for engineering, medicine, or government scholarships. The camaraderie is intense; the stress is debilitating.
